Our client is a multi-billion-dollar food and beverage manufacturer. They seek a Construction Manager at their Northern Virginia facility (2 plants under one roof). This position is a hands-on role, responsible for all building-related (not equipment) projects in both facilities, including managing contractors. This is a corporate role, reporting to the Senior Director of Engineering.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Work directly with various contractors covering multiple locations.
  • Work directly with project team during the implementation phase of projects.
  • Project administration – Participate in the initial Project development, roles and responsibilities, goal setting, cost review, work breakdown structure, and resources plan.
  • Manage change control.
  • Assist in managing the project schedule.
  • Provide advice regarding best practices.
  • Providing efficient customer service and communication with people at all levels is essential to the position.

Education and Experience:

  • Bachelor’s degree preferred or 10 year(s) of related experience, or equ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Must possess a deep understanding of the project management/construction processes in the food industry and directing construction teams in the field.

Skills and Competencies:

  • General knowledge of manufacturing facility systems, such as steam generation, refrigeration, HVAC, heat transfer, processing, electrical, mechanical and packaging equipment.
  • Knowledge of equipment layout and plant design.
  • General knowledge of dairy and beverage production, including conventional, extended shelf-life, aseptic, cultured and frozen.
  • Ability to supervise contractors. Responsible for ensuring the accuracy of their work and the reliability of their methods.
  • Knowledge about building and construction materials, physics, design and mathematics.
  • Knowledge of public safety and security policies and procedures that are to be applied to promote safe operations for the protection of people, data and property.
